Why flat fee agents matter in Galt

A flat fee real estate buyers agent in Galt, CA charges a set fee instead of taking a percentage of the home’s price. This approach provides clear, predictable costs, which helps buyers avoid the unpredictability of commission-based pricing. In a market where home prices can shift, knowing upfront what you’ll pay can make a big difference.

Galt’s housing market offers opportunities for negotiation. It’s less competitive than Sacramento but still maintains consistent demand. Sellers may be more willing to offer concessions, including commission rebates. A flat fee agent ensures buyers retain more of any commission savings instead of splitting it through a traditional percentage-based model.

For buyers in Galt, a flat fee agent can mean thousands of dollars saved. Instead of losing 2.5% to 3% of the purchase price to an agent’s commission, that money can go toward important costs like your down payment or lowering your mortgage rate.

Do sellers negotiate differently with flat fee buyers agents?

Sellers and their agents prioritize the offer’s terms over how a buyer’s agent is compensated. A competitive offer with strong financing will carry more weight than the agent's pricing structure. If questions about the fee model arise, the agent can address them without affecting the buyer’s negotiating position.

Is a flat fee buyer’s agent the same as a discount agent?

No, flat fee agents offer full-service support for a fixed rate, while discount agents often reduce their services to lower costs. Flat fee agents still manage negotiations, handle disclosures and oversee the closing process, delivering the same level of assistance as traditional agents. The difference is buyers avoid paying a percentage-based commission.

Are flat fee buyer rebates taxed?

Homebuyer rebates are generally treated by the IRS as a reduction in the home’s purchase price, not as taxable income. This means the rebate lowers the property’s basis, which is used to calculate capital gains if the home is sold later. To understand how this affects deductions or potential tax obligations, buyers should save all closing documents and consult a tax professional.
